Amlwch - Wikipedia
Amlwch (Welsh: [ˈamlʊχ]) is a port town and community in Wales. It is situated on the north coast of the Isle of Anglesey, on the A5025 which connects it to Holyhead and to Menai Bridge. As well as Amlwch town and Amlwch Port, other settlements within the community include Burwen, Bull Bay (Porthllechog) and Pentrefelin.

Amlwch Lighthouse - Wikipedia
The Amlwch Lighthouse (Grid reference: SH 452937) is a lighthouse tower situated on the outer pier of Amlwch, at the northeast tip of Anglesey, Wales. The existing lighthouse, a square tower erected in 1853, is the fourth on this site.

Amlwch, Bull Bay and Anglesey Coast Path - Walking Englishman
The port of Amlwch was of the greatest importance in its own right as the world's largest copper port around 1800. Its wealth came from Parys Mountain, just to the south. This association with industry fails to detract from the magnificent stretch of coastline here.
